Stop missing important calls and wasting precious time answering unwanted ones. Hiya blocks spam and scam calls, and displays caller ID name and call reason on incoming calls. Want to supercharge your Hiya app? Try our Premium features to get an even richer mobile calling experience. CALL SCREENER Know not only who it is, but also why they’re calling before you pick up! Say ‘goodbye’ to unknown callers. VOICEMAIL PROTECTION No more spam voicemail! Hiya takes care of business and stops spammers and scammers from clogging up your voicemail inbox. Download now for free and get instant protection from spam callers! SPOOFED CALL PROTECTION Stop receiving those deceiving scam calls from numbers that look similar to yours. CALLER ID Fewer unknown callers, more identified names. Whether it’s a call from a business, friend or potential spammer, our global database of caller names gives you real-time context about who’s calling. REVERSE PHONE LOOKUP Lookup the phone number of a call from an unsaved contact to find out the true caller name and whether it is likely a robocaller.   • Completely Useless App

    1
    By TheOptiMystic1
    It’s hard to fathom how this company stays in business with such a poor app. It must be because it’s used as the default call ID/blocker on Samsung phones. On iOS, it’s absolutely worthless. I previously used a competing product that was terrific, but for some reason my current carrier isn’t compatible with too many of these solutions, so I had to purchase a subscription to Hiya instead. Despite having all settings exactly as required, and even after deactivating and reactivating, the app literally does nothing. It will allow every phone call through, known or unknown, unless you manually enter into the block list, so every unwanted call is going to ring your phone at least the first time. Secondly, don’t expect the call lookup to give you any information, which is comical because it’s the main point of the app. It almost always comes up as “Unknown Caller” and serves up no information. I almost always have to resort to doing a Google search to investigate the number myself. So, in a nutshell, it doesn’t block unknown calls (and yes, I have the phone’s “Silence Unknown Calls” setting on, and all toggles on for Hiya to screen and block calls. It’s not user error), and 99% of the time it can’t identify the caller when using the lookup feature. So tell me, what exactly did I purchase an annual subscription for? As I write this, the last update by the developers was four months ago. Doesn’t really instill confidence that there’s any attention given to this app. I know this review is harsh, but that’s how ineffective and frustrating the app is. Do not waste your money!
